More about Ian:

Ian is married with 5 children and lives in Toowoomba, QLD. He co-ordinates Movement Australia and a national group called One Heart Australia, which works for the unity and transformation of towns and cities. For over 40 years Ian was the Senior Pastor of Toowoomba City Church, a local congregation committed to unity of the Church of the City. He also serves on a global Movement Day committee encouraging Christian leaders in unity and mission in cities around the world.
